以文本方式查看主题
- Foxtable(狐表) (http://foxtable.net/bbs/index.asp)
--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2)
---- SQL网络环境下,几条保存语句各有什么影响? (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=74001)
|
-- 作者:sloyy
-- 发布时间:2015/8/31 11:13:00
-- SQL网络环境下,几条保存语句各有什么影响?
SQL网络环境下,假设表A 有5条记录 此主题相关图片如下:搜狗截图20150831110715.png
在不同的机子上,同时登陆张三修改了第一条,保存退出 此主题相关图片如下:搜狗截图20150831110905.png
李四修改了第二条,时间稍后一些,保存退出
此主题相关图片如下:搜狗截图20150831111115.png
保存语句分别是: 1 Tables("表A").DataTable.Save 2 Tables("表A").Current.Save 3 DataTables("表A").Save
最后得出的结果是什么?结果一样吗?
[此贴子已经被作者于2015/8/31 11:16:34编辑过]
|
-- 作者:大红袍
-- 发布时间:2015/8/31 11:16:00
--
1、3意思一样,都是所有修改了的数据保存;
2,是当前一行保存,其余的没有被保存
|
-- 作者:sloyy
-- 发布时间:2015/8/31 11:19:00
--
那么 最后的结果就是“张三” “李四” 1、2行都修改了? 互不影响?
|
-- 作者:大红袍
-- 发布时间:2015/8/31 11:23:00
--
对于修改的内容,以最后保存的为准。新增的行互不干扰
|
-- 作者:sloyy
-- 发布时间:2015/8/31 11:32:00
--
明白了,终于放下心来了,我一直担心多用户修改的问题
|